KIRKBY Lonsdale travelled to East Lancashire for unfinished business against Rossendale.

The game came after the storm caused their match to be re-arranged, and regardless of the strong winds Kirkby pressed on.

Soon after kicking off, Rossendale draw a penalty on the 22 line which lead to them scoring within the first five minutes.

After the re-start, Kirkby were hit with another try and Rossendale led by 14 nil.

A further penalty saw the home forwards retain the ball from the line out and went over for converted try number 3 half way through the first half. 21-0.

Despite having difficulty during the first half, Kirkby had a burst of renewed energy over the next ten minutes following the try.

At several points they had Rossendale struggling to defend their own line.

But after the home pack won a lineout, they went onto score against but missed the kick to make it 26-0 with five minutes to go until half time.

Rossendale came back from the restart with their backs running through the Kirkby defence to score and bring the first half to a close at 33-0.

The home side forwards were heavier and with a well drilled set of backs, they presented problems for Kirkby.

Kirkby retaliated in the second half and were on the attack at first before a knock on gave them the advantage, however a penalty soon after placed it back in Rossendale’s hands.

First minutes into the second half, the home side used the advantage to score against to make it 40-0.

Two further tries by the Rossendale backs in the next 10 minutes saw the home team move to 54-0.

Another try by the Rossendale winger placed them on 61-0 with only 15 minutes remaining.

Kirkby weren't finished yet with Storey bursting through from the half way line and only the full back to beat but was bundled into touch.

Rossendale came back up field but some fierce defending by the Kirkby forwards gained the ball and Huddleston took the pass and left the home side watching as he starched his legs to score a consolation try by the posts.

In the last minute of the game the home side backs scored to make the final score 68-5.
